CORVALLIS - The windows on the first floor restaurant inside Le Meridien Barcelona face La Rambla, the tree-lined pedestrian mall in the capital of Catalonia.

It was through those widows two weeks ago that Oregon State men's basketball coach Wayne Tinkle witnessed emergency responders carrying a deceased 7-year-old boy away from the scene of a horrific terror attack on the popular tourist destination.

"I turned around and here's all the team seeing the same thing I just saw," Tinkle said Thursday.

The van attack that killed 14 people and injured more than 100 unfolded in front of the team during the first pre-game meal of a two-week summer excursion to Spain.
